STOCK UPDATE
Tata Consultancy
Services Cluster:
Evergreen Recommendation: Buy Price target: Rs1,325 Current
market price: Rs1,192
Orders galore
Key points
-
Large orders bagged: Tata Consultancy
Services (TCS) has bagged seven large outsourcing deals in the
past six weeks, amounting to a combined value of over $500
million. The clients are from diverse industry domains and
geographies.
-
Boosting the Chinese operations: TCS has
secured a $100-million order from the Bank of China, which is one
of the largest outsourcing deals from China to an Indian vendor.
Moreover, the induction of the global technology major Microsoft
Corporation as a strategic investor with a 10% stake in its
Chinese subsidiary, TCS China, also augurs well for the company's
growth plans in China.
-
Maintain Buy call: At the current market
price the stock trades at 29.3x FY2007 and 23.3x FY2008 estimated
earnings. We maintain our Buy call on the stock with price target
of Rs1,325.
Television Eighteen
India Cluster: Emerging
Star Recommendation: Buy Price target: Under review Current
market price: Rs895
TV18 enters stock broking business
Key points
-
Web18, a subsidiary of TV18 India, has entered
into a partnership with Ambit and Centurion Bank of Punjab (CBoP)
to pursue stock broking business. In this venture Ambit and Web18
will hold a 40% stake each whereas CBoP will hold a 20% stake. It
will leverage the partners' complementary strengths.
-
This deal puts Web18 in a completely new line
of business which allows it to put its niche Internet properties
to good use. Given the market's thumbs-up to the deal (evident
from the surge in CBoP price), the new TV18 stock is also expected
to trade higher by Rs45-60.
-
Earlier TV18 had acquired CRISIL Marketwire.
Our estimates and the price target do not reflect the acquisition
and the latest deal with Ambit and CBoP. After the listing of TV18
(new) and gaining clarity from the management we will be revising
our estimates and price targets.
